Thanks for your review. We plan to travel through Colorado next summer and will plan on a stay at Ouray. I see it’s not too far from telluride (as the crow flies). No wonder the mountains surrounding Ouray are spectacular.

Ha! The key here is "as the crow flies"!! Unless you go back thru Durango to get to Telluride there is a mountain range between Ouray and Telluride, albeit a very beautiful mountain range. I've made the trip "up and over" many times and loved it. It is best done mid summer or the condition of the passes can be questionable. I've made them in Jeeps, Hummer, 4runners. If/when you go, take Imogene pass via Tomboy mine straight into Telluride. I love it, my wife hates it, especially the little bridge built out into space over nothingness (a very deep cliff) which leaves her very unsettled. The first time I came out of Telluride and she was over the "hole". After that I come from Ouray which puts me "out there". It is one way at times so be watchful; and keep an eye out for marmots - we think they are pretty cute.
